O desenvolvimento de aplicativos para Android é uma prática comum nos dias de hoje. No entanto, muitos desenvolvedores estão enfrentando um problema comum, o famoso Crash do Picasso. O Picasso é uma das bibliotecas mais populares de gerenciamento de imagens para Android e, embora seja geralmente fácil e estável de usar, o Crash do Picasso pode facilmente destruir todo o trabalho de um desenvolvedor.
O que é o Crash do Picasso?
O Crash do Picasso ocorre quando o aplicativo Android parar de funcionar devido a um erro ou falha no gerenciamento de imagens do Picasso. Isso pode acontecer por diversos motivos, incluindo a tentativa de usar um formato de imagem inválido ou não suportado, um erro de memória ou até mesmo um problema de rede.
Por que o Crash do Picasso ocorre?
Embora o Crash do Picasso possa ser causado por vários fatores, os problemas de codificação são geralmente o principal motivo. Alguns desenvolvedores podem cometer erros ao configurar o fluxo de trabalho do Picasso, criando problemas que podem levar ao Crash.
Outro motivo comum do Crash é o uso incorreto do tamanho das imagens. Definir tamanhos muito grandes ou muito pequenos pode levar a problemas de memória que podem afetar a estabilidade do aplicativo de forma significativa.
Como solucionar o Crash do Picasso?
A solução para o Crash do Picasso pode variar dependendo do motivo do problema. No entanto, existem algumas correções genéricas que podem ajudar a solucionar o problema e garantir que o gerenciamento de imagens do Picasso funciona corretamente.
1. Atualize a biblioteca Picasso
Manter o Picasso atualizado é importante para garantir que o gerenciador esteja funcionando corretamente. Sempre verifique a versão mais recente do Picasso e faça a atualização imediatamente.
2. Use o tamanho de imagem correto
Certifique-se de usar tamanhos de imagem adequados e otimizados para evitar problemas de memória. Utilize pacotes compactados para reduzir o tamanho das imagens. Sempre compacte e otimize as imagens antes de enviar ao servidor.
3. Lidando com exceções
A manipulação correta de exceções no Picasso é uma prática importante a ser adotada. Use mecanismos de gerenciamento de exceções adequados para garantir que o aplicativo não falhe.
Conclusão
O gerenciamento de imagens é uma parte essencial do desenvolvimento de aplicativos para Android, e o Picasso é uma biblioteca popular e eficaz para garantir um gerenciamento seguro e confiável. No entanto, quando ocorre o Crash do Picasso, é importante saber as melhores soluções para resolver o problema. Com as dicas acima, os desenvolvedores podem manter seus aplicativos seguros e funcionais, sem se preocupar com o risco do Crash do Picasso.